Handover note — for the sales leads

Marta, as I transition the region to Devon, please note the revised commission scheme for Ostrel Systems takes effect next quarter. Base rates on the Kestrelline range drop to 6%, with accelerators above 110% of target. Clawbacks now apply to cancellations within 90 days. Brief your leads before the Halverton kickoff. The context for these changes is set out below.

management briefing: Only 33 of the 205 pilot accounts renewed Kasath, so a churn review is set for October 17. Weniusek Logistics is in early talks to buy Holethax Freight for about $345.6 million.

## Runbook — Sketchloom Undo/Redo Stack

If users report lost undo history in Sketchloom, check the history service first: the diagram editor persists its undo/redo stack server-side per session. Restart the `loom-history` pods, then verify stack depth via the admin endpoint. If persistence is still failing, the service likely cannot authenticate to the snapshot store. Confirm the env file on each pod includes the standard history settings, and verify that the snapshot store credential appears as the final line:

vault entry, yadug-yahig: VAULT_KEY8=0123db84

Subject: Archive Room Access

Hi all — new starters: the archive room is in the basement of Pellam House, past the mailroom. Lights are on a timer; switch by the stairs. Sign the log on entry and exit. Nothing leaves without a pull slip. The basement door stays locked at all times, so use the keypad code below.

door code, tajof-kageg: bdg-QVDCE-3

# Lease Renegotiation — Harrowgate Office (Managers Only)

Quick status for finance: talks with the landlord on the Harrowgate site are moving. We're pushing for a shorter term with a break clause, trading a slightly higher rate. Savings projections look decent either way. The confidential negotiation plan is laid out right below.

board note of kadug-tawig: Only 5 of the 100 pilot accounts renewed Oliath, so a churn review is set for April 15.